<br /><"'" <br />~,- '- \;; 1 <br />~:}j <br /> <br />H.R. 4498 <br /> <br />Bill <br /> <br />From the seven basin states' perspective. the key <br />provisions of the bill are as follows: <br /> <br />SEC. 3. (a) The Secretary of the <br />Interior shall operate Glen Canyon Dam and <br />take other reasonable mitigation measures <br />in such a manner as to protect. mitigate <br />adverse impacts to. and improve the <br />condition of the environmental. cultural <br />and recreational resources of Grand Canyon <br />National Park and Glen Canyon National <br />Recreation Area downstream of Glen Canyon <br />Dam. under operating procedures that are <br />subject to. and consistent with. the water <br />storage and delivery functions of Glen <br />Canyon Dam pursuant to the Colorado River <br />Compact. the Upper Colorado River Basin <br />Compact. .... and other laws relating to <br />regulation of the Colorado River. <br /> <br />(b) The ... Colorado River Storage <br />Project Act ... is amended as follows: <br /> <br />(1) By adding the following <br />sentence at the end of section 3: "It <br />is the further intention of Congress <br />that the Secretary shall operate Glen <br />Canyon Dam and take other reasonable <br />mitigation measures so as to protect. <br />mitigate damages to. and improve the <br />condition of the enviromental. <br />cultural. and recreational resources of <br />Grand Canyon National Park and Glen <br />Canyon National Recreation Area <br />downstream of Glen Canyon Dam. subject <br />to and consistent with the water <br />storage and delivery functions of Glen <br />Canyon Dam pursuant to the Colorado <br />River Compact. the Upper Colorado River <br />Basin Compact. .... and other laws <br />relating to regulation of the Colorado <br />River.
